cub reporter

C 开头单词

音标发音

  • 英式音标 [ˈkʌb rɪˌpɔː.tər]
  • 美式音标 [ˈkʌb rɪˌpɔːr.t̬ɚ]
  • 英式发音
  • 美式发音

基本解释

  • 初出茅庐的新闻记者

英英字典

    剑桥英英字典

  • a young person being trained to write articles for a newspaper
  • 柯林斯英英字典

  • A cub reporter is a young newspaper journalist who is still being trained.
